History

The West Virginia Chamber is celebrating its 80th year as the voice of business in West Virginia.

The Chamber plays a major role in key issues facing the state including education, economic development, and workforce preparedness. The West Virginia Chamber is built on the belief that the business community must be a positive force for enhancing the quality of life in the State. The Chamber is a proactive leader in solutions to problems, effective business approaches, and progressive thinking to statewide events.  Chamber members are found throughout West Virginia and employ over half of our state’s workforce.

The West Virginia Chamber promotes the business viewpoint in the shaping of public policy.  This is accomplished by encouraging ethical business practices and ensuring the state’s future as economically prosperous, educationally competitive, and environmentally responsible.
